I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Word Discussion :

publipostage à partir d'un .csv - pas de suppression des espaces supplémentaires


Sujet :

Word

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    133
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 133
    Points : 105
    Points
    105
    Par défaut publipostage à partir d'un .csv - pas de suppression des espaces supplémentaires
    Bonjour à tous,

    Voilà mon problème:

    Mon publipostage est généré à partir d'un fichier .csv issu d'une table de base de données.

    Jusqu'ici on demandait aux utilisateurs de faire une manip' supplémentaire pour passer en excel pour un autre problème.

    Cette étape supprimée, le rendu de mon publipostage est différent : tous les espaces sont affichés (ex: "M. Dupond__________blabla") là où excel supprime les espaces superflus.
    (si je transforme le .csv en .xls, les espaces sont toujours présents dans le fichier mais ne sortent pas au publipostage).

    Comment supprimer ces espaces ? (option de publipostage, commutateur sur le code champs, ruse de sioux...?)

    D'avance merci,
    _Jnie_


    Ps : même ici les espaces doubles sont supprimés d'où mon "______" = espaces ...

  2. #2
    Membre habitué
    Homme Profil pro
    Conseils, formations et assistance aux utilisateurs
    Inscrit en
    Septembre 2008
    Messages
    137
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Conseils, formations et assistance aux utilisateurs

    Informations forums :
    Inscription : Septembre 2008
    Messages : 137
    Points : 129
    Points
    129
    Par défaut
    As-tu la possibilité de nettoyer ton csv ?
    Plutôt que de toucher le document Word principal, j'essaierais de nettoyer le CSV ou bien de le générer à nouveau.
    Je crains qu'il te doive faire une macro pour ''nettoyer'' ton document fusionné...

  3. #3
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 086
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 60
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 086
    Points : 42 925
    Points
    42 925
    Par défaut
    Citation Envoyé par ValPhi Voir le message
    As-tu la possibilité de nettoyer ton csv ?
    Plutôt que de toucher le document Word principal, j'essaierais de nettoyer le CSV ou bien de le générer à nouveau.
    Je crains qu'il te doive faire une macro pour ''nettoyer'' ton document fusionné...
    Salut,

    Sauf qu'un fois fusionné, le document devient un document à part entière sans champ, juste du texte.

    La seule possibilité serait de supprimer les espace multiples à condition que la mise en page ne soit pas basée sur ce genre d'artifice.

    De toute façon, il n'est pas possible au départ de Word de trimmer sur le contenu du CSV.
    Excel le fait probablement par le filtre d'importation puisque c'est un tableur.

  4. #4
    Membre régulier
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    133
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 133
    Points : 105
    Points
    105
    Par défaut
    Bonjour,

    Merci pour vos réponses.
    Je n'ai pas la main sur le .csv pour le "nettoyer".

    N'y a t-il pas une façon de dire à mon code champs de supprimer les blancs à droite? une fonction permettant de remplacer deux blancs par rien?

    Merci,

    _Jnie_

  5. #5
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 086
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 60
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 086
    Points : 42 925
    Points
    42 925
    Par défaut
    Salut,

    Les fonctions texte (LTrim, RTrim, Left, Mid ...) ne fonctionnent pas dans les champs.
    Je ne vois que le VBA.

Discussions similaires

  1. Suppression des espaces dans un fichier CSV
    Par johnvlesk dans le forum VBScript
    Réponses: 1
    Dernier message: 23/11/2011, 21h50
  2. Réponses: 2
    Dernier message: 23/06/2006, 10h23
  3. Suppression des espaces
    Par mcdelay dans le forum Access
    Réponses: 4
    Dernier message: 18/10/2005, 08h39
  4. Réponses: 2
    Dernier message: 01/07/2005, 10h56
  5. [Tomcat] Suppression des espaces
    Par bluefox_du_974 dans le forum Tomcat et TomEE
    Réponses: 5
    Dernier message: 16/12/2004, 21h54

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o